What Is a Furnace?

A furnace is a system designed to produce heat through the combustion of fuel or the use of electrical energy. The generated heat is then distributed throughout a space or used in industrial operations such as metal smelting, glass production, and chemical processing.

Future Trends in Furnace Technology

The furnace industry is evolving with advancements such as smart thermostats, energy-efficient designs, and eco-friendly fuels. Innovations like electric and hybrid furnaces are gaining popularity due to reduced carbon emissions and improved efficiency.
